Germany – Architectural, construction, engineering and inspection services – Mindener Wärme GmbH - Neubau eines Holzheizwerkes (Biomasse-Heizwerk)
Description
1. Current Situation
The existing district heating network supplies residential buildings via district heating and industrial customers via steam supply. The annual heat quantities amount to approximately 36 GWh of district heating and about 32 GWh of steam. The required peak loads are approximately 18 MW in the district heating sector and around 11 MW in the steam supply sector. Heat generation is currently entirely fossil-based. Given the legal requirements for decarbonisation, this results in an immediate need for transformation to ensure a long-term permissible and economically viable network operation.
2. Regulatory Project Basis
The construction of the biomass heating plant is essentially driven by regulatory requirements. The basis is the Heat Planning Act (WPG), which stipulates a share of renewable energies of at least 30% by 2030. Further increases are planned for 2040 (to 80%) and 2045 (to 100%).
3. Project Goal Biomass Heating Plant
The planned biomass heating plant represents the first significant renewable generation unit in the transformation process. A biomass boiler with a capacity of approximately 6 MW and about 4,000 operating hours per year is envisaged. The heating plant is primarily intended to cover the base load. By integrating the biomass plant, the share of renewable energies in the district heating network will be significantly increased, and a significant contribution to meeting the legal requirements by 2030 will be made.
4. Funding Structure
The project will be implemented using the Federal Funding for Efficient District Heating Networks (BEW), Module 2 (systemic funding). An investment grant of up to 40% of the eligible costs is being sought. Further information can be found in the project description attached to the tender documents. The contracting authority currently assumes a BImSchG procedure and corresponding input from all planning participants is required. The total costs are estimated at approximately 10.5 million EUR and completion is planned by the end of 2029.
